What Is a Cortisone Injection?
Cortisone is a corticosteroid, a powerful anti-inflammatory medication injected directly into a painful joint or soft tissue area. It does not repair damaged tissue. What it does is reduce inflammation, which can significantly lower pain levels and improve mobility, often within a few days of the injection.
Cortisone has been used in orthopedic care for decades. It’s one of the most studied and widely administered treatments we have. Common areas where cortisone injections are used include the shoulder, knee, hip, and elbow. The effect can last anywhere from a few weeks to several months depending on the condition and the individual patient.
The main limitation of cortisone is that it treats the symptom (inflammation and pain) but not the underlying structural problem. Repeated injections over time can also weaken tendons and cartilage, which is why most doctors limit how often they give them in the same area.
What Is a PRP Injection?
Platelet-rich plasma, or PRP, is created from your own blood. A small sample is drawn and placed in a centrifuge that spins it at high speed, separating the platelets from red blood cells and other components. The resulting concentrated platelet-rich solution is then injected into the targeted area. Because it comes from your own body, the risk of allergic reaction is generally considered very low.

Platelets contain growth factors, proteins that play a role in the body’s natural healing response. The idea behind PRP is that delivering a concentrated dose of these growth factors directly to damaged or degenerated tissue may help support the body’s own repair process. Unlike cortisone, PRP is not primarily an anti-inflammatory treatment. It’s more of a regenerative approach, and results tend to come gradually over several weeks rather than days.
PRP has been explored for a range of orthopedic conditions, including shoulder arthritis, partial rotator cuff tears, knee osteoarthritis, hip bursitis, and tendinopathy.
Cortisone vs. PRP Injections: The Core Differences
The most important thing to understand is that cortisone and PRP are not interchangeable. They serve different purposes.
Cortisone works quickly. Most patients notice a meaningful reduction in pain within a few days to a week. It’s particularly effective when there’s active, significant inflammation driving the pain, such as in conditions like acute bursitis, tendinitis, or an arthritis flare. The goal is relief so a patient can function, move, and participate in physical therapy.
PRP works more slowly. Many patients don’t notice much improvement until about four to six weeks after the injection. Some require a second or third injection before achieving their best result. The goal with PRP is not just symptom relief but potential structural support. For that reason, PRP tends to be considered more often in situations where the tissue itself may benefit from a regenerative stimulus, such as tendinopathy or early-to-moderate arthritis.
Duration is another key difference. Cortisone’s effect typically fades over weeks to months. PRP results, when they occur, may last longer for some patients, though the research here is still developing and individual results vary.
What to Expect from Each Procedure
Both injections are typically performed in an office setting on an outpatient basis. Neither requires general anesthesia. That said, the experience is a bit different for each.
A cortisone injection is straightforward. The skin is cleaned, sometimes a local anesthetic is applied, and the injection is given, possibly with ultrasound guidance. The whole thing usually takes under 15 minutes. Mild soreness at the injection site is normal for a day or two. Many patients start to notice pain relief within a few days, though it can take up to a week or two to feel the full effect.
A PRP injection takes a bit longer because of the preparation involved. A small blood draw is done first, and the sample goes into a centrifuge that processes it for roughly 10 to 15 minutes. Once the PRP is ready, it’s injected into the targeted area (again, possibly with imaging guidance). Plan for about 45 minutes to an hour total for the appointment. Mild soreness afterward is common and usually settles within a few days.
After a cortisone injection, most providers recommend avoiding strenuous activity for a short period. After PRP, the rest period tends to be a bit more important. The body needs time to respond to the treatment, and pushing too hard too soon can interfere with that process. Your doctor will give you specific guidance based on which joint was treated and what activity level you’re returning to.
Which Conditions Are Better Suited to Each?
This is where a thorough clinical evaluation really matters. Generalizations only go so far. That said, here is how I tend to think about it in my practice.
Conditions Where Cortisone Is Often Considered First
Cortisone may be a good starting point when inflammation is the primary driver of pain and the goal is rapid symptom relief. Common scenarios may include:
- Acute or severe bursitis (shoulder, hip, or knee)
- Arthritis flares where swelling and pain are limiting basic function
- Situations where a patient needs near-term pain relief to begin physical therapy
Conditions Where PRP May Be Worth Discussing
PRP tends to come up in conversations about conditions that are more chronic or degenerative in nature, where the underlying tissue may benefit from a different kind of support. These may include:
- Mild to moderate osteoarthritis
- Chronic tendinopathy (such as gluteal tendinopathy or rotator cuff tendinopathy)
- Partial rotator cuff or labral tears where surgery is not yet necessary or preferred
- Patients who have had repeated cortisone injections and are looking for an alternative

Frequently Asked Questions
Can you get both cortisone and PRP injections?
Not at the same time. Cortisone can suppress the inflammatory response that PRP may rely on to be effective, so they are generally not administered together. However, in certain situations, cortisone may be recommended first to manage acute inflammation, and then PRP may be discussed later as part of a longer-term plan. Any sequenced approach should be guided by a qualified orthopedic specialist based on your specific diagnosis.
Are PRP injections painful?
Some mild discomfort at the injection site is normal. The area is typically cleaned and may be numbed with a local anesthetic beforehand. Some patients experience temporary soreness for a few days after the injection as the body begins to respond to the treatment. Most patients tolerate the procedure well, and it is generally performed on an outpatient basis in an office setting.
